Abstract
We determine the size of the critical region of the superfluid transition in the BCS-BEC crossover of a three-dimensional fermion gas, using a renormalization-group approach to a bosonic theory of pairing fluctuations. For the unitary Fermi gas, we find a sizable critical region , of order , around the transition temperature with a pronounced asymmetry: . The critical region is strongly suppressed on the BCS side of the crossover but remains important on the BEC side.
